Integration of an MPS modeling approach into mobius

Bondavalli A., Chiaradonna S., Lollini P., Squittieri F.

Multiple Phased Systems 

In this paper we present an extension to the Mobius Framework to deal with Multiple Phased Systems (MPS). MPS are a special class of systems whose operational life can be partitioned in a set of disjoint periods, called phases. Due to their deployment in critical applications, the dependability modeling and analysis of MPS is a task of primary relevance. In the philosophy of an extensible multiformalism multi-solution modeling framework such as Mobius, and due to its wide usage, we have developed an extension for the MPS modeling process. MPS models can be defined using our approach and solved using the simulation supports already available in Mobius.
